zmienić RS232 >115200 na 3.3 ?

Witam.

Max 232 nie daje rady powyżej 120kbit/s Pozostałe z tej rodziny dają rade czasami powyżej 200. Ale mnie interesuje 500kbaud. Co w zamian maxów mogę zastosować na 3.3V? Gdyby to było tylko odbieranie, to wystarczył by pewnie zwykły inwerter, ale mnie interesuje również nadawanie.

I jeszcze jedno: czy posiadając taką prędkość dostępną w hardware PC układy wyjściowe na płycie dają radę ją przenieść? Pytam o doświadczenia praktyczne, oglądałem to kiedyś na oscy na taniej płycie i wyglądało do rzeczy, ale może to byl wyjatek.

Reply to
Sebastian Biały
Loading thread data ...

Sebastian Biały pisze:

Uzywam Sipex 'ow 3222EBEY i one katalogowo daja rade do 250kbps ale realnie tak 115 to max.

Ale sa specjalne serie ktore daja rade do 450 niby czyli realnie z 300 wyciagniesz a jak chcesz wiecej to tylko z potwierdzeniaem RTS/CTS do niby 1Mbit Sipex SP3243E

dawny Sipex teraz Exar

Reply to
games

Użytkownik "Sebastian Biały" snipped-for-privacy@poczta.onet.pl> napisał w wiadomości news:h810vl$d2o$ snipped-for-privacy@achot.icm.edu.pl...

A nie moze być USB->TTL RS232? FT232R albo chociaż kabelek od telefonu na PL2303. Oba działają z większymi prędkościami. PL2303HXC wg dokumentacji nawet do 6Mbaud, chociaż moje testy wykazały przy tym ustawieniu transmisję znaków prawie o połowę mniejszą, a między znakami chwila ciszy na linii.

Michał

Reply to
invalid unparseable

To jest plan B. Na razie chce sie orientowac czy da sie na rs232.

Reply to
Sebastian Biały

Bez potwierdzenia duzo nie wyciagniesz .

Reply to
games

Jest taki interface OBD2 który ponoć wyciąga 500 kbit/s, ale nie wiem czy się pochwalą co siedzi w środku... ;)

formatting link

Reply to
ZeN

A musi to być RS232, nie może być RS422? Bo taki przeniesie 500kbaud spokojnie. K.

Reply to
John Smith

Użytkownik "Sebastian Biały" snipped-for-privacy@poczta.onet.pl> napisał w wiadomości news:h810vl$d2o$ snipped-for-privacy@achot.icm.edu.pl...

Sprawdzałeś dostępność któregoś z:

formatting link
ten przykład MAX3237 w TME na telefon - może trzeba zapytać? Ale pewnie taniej i szybciej będzie FT232R - wystarczy mu jeden kondzioł odsprzęgający zasilanie, reszta w pająku, jak już niedawno pokazywałem :) (wybrałem trudniejszą obudowę)
formatting link
Michał

Reply to
invalid unparseable

A że tak spytam jaki proc/sprzęt ma to odbierać. Z pobieżnych obliczeń wynika, że transfer na poziomie 500kbaud daje 50KB/s co nawet przy 16 bajtowym FIFO daje ok. 3100 przerwań/s co dla licznych słabszych proców może być już za dużo.

Reply to
Jan Kowalski

Michał Lankosz snipped-for-privacy@tlen.pl napisał(a):

Do debugowania pewnego embeda używam interface FastRS232 (proc nie ma JTAG, ale ultrafast RS232) zrobionego na FTDI który pewnie kosi na 3Mbit/s.

Reply to
Jan Kowalski

AVR oraz SAM7. Odbr trywialny, dostaje bajt, coś prostego z nim robie i wyrzucam na port.

Reply to
Sebastian Biały

Nie w tym rzecz. Miałem okazje oglądać transmisje 230400 na normalnej taniej płycie PC i byłem zaskoczony ze działa i że na oscyloskopie widac prostokąty a nie sinusoidy. Myslę, że spokojnie dało by rade 460kbaud. Ale zastanawia mnie co uzyć to konwersji tego do napięć CPU.

Natoamist jest _kompletnie_ inna kwestią co można uzyć jeśli nie da się zrobić RS232 na takich prędkościach. Wtedy użyje sobie po prostu USB i po sprawie.

Pytam bardziej z ciekawości.

Reply to
Sebastian Biały

Sebastian Biały pisze:

formatting link
ADM3307E

Adam

Reply to
Adam Górski

A oglądałeś na gnieżdzie czy po podłączeniu kabla? Bo takie szybkości w zależności od szybkości wymagają juz dopasowania impedancji. K.

Reply to
John Smith

John Smith pisze:

500Kbitów - dopasowania impedancji ? No bez żartów.

Adam

Reply to
Adam Górski

Nawet 9600 na długim kablu, BEZ żartów. Widać "testu oka" w życiu nie robiłeś. K.

Reply to
John Smith

A gdzie tu żart? Wszystko zależy od odległości.

Reply to
RoMan Mandziejewicz

RoMan Mandziejewicz pisze:

Przy dostatecznie długim kablu i 10b/s będzie za dużo. Prawda. Miałem wrażenie że rozmawiamy od 1 - 2 m.

Adam

Reply to
Adam Górski

John Smith pisze:

A skąd taki bezpodstawny wniosek. Szanowny kolega raczy zgadywać. A kolega widzę doświadczony i robi test oka przy 9600 na długich kablach z RS232. To może powie kolega jak długich ?

Pzdr.

Adam

Reply to
Adam Górski

Od RS232 już odszedłem, nic mi nie wiadomo o dopasowaniu impedancji dla tego standartu. Dla RS422/485 i kabli 1km nawet dla 9600 warto przetestować transmisję na warstwie fizycznej. K.

Reply to
John Smith

ElectronDepot website is not affiliated with any of the manufacturers or service providers discussed here. All logos and trade names are the property of their respective owners.